The Opti-V hull incorporates a 20-degree deadrise angle at the transom, creating exceptional water displacement even before additional ballast is loaded. This deep-V configuration maintains outstanding stability in rough water conditions while delivering the clean, powerful waves Centurion is known for.

Flat triangular sections extend from each transom corner toward the bow, generating lift along the boat’s rear section. This design creates a balanced, level running position both longitudinally and laterally. The result is improved fuel efficiency and a quieter ride compared to other high-performance boats in this class.

The integrated hook design at the delta pad’s rear edge allows drivers to maintain clear forward visibility while towing riders, without sacrificing wave quality or riding attitude. Additionally, the hull’s shape deflects incoming rollers at both bow and transom points, ensuring rough water conditions won’t interrupt your session. The Opti-V Hull consistently produces superior waves, wakes, and ride quality across all water conditions.

Centurion delivers over 50% superior fuel efficiency compared to competitive watersports vessels—a significant advantage translating to extended water time and reduced operational costs. How do we achieve such dramatic efficiency gains? Through intelligent design.

Centurion’s Opti-V represents a modified deep-v hull engineered to maximize displacement, yet the running surface incorporates substantial integrated lift characteristics. This eliminates drag and establishes balance for minimized resistance, allowing the powerplant to operate with less effort when propelling a Centurion through water—whether fully weighted for riding or configured for cruising.

The available RAMFILL² ballast system earned its nickname—we call it the “Baller.” This virtually maintenance-free system delivers 2,600+ pounds of ballast capacity with remarkable 90-second fill times.

Featuring four stainless steel two-inch valves (dual intake, dual discharge), all plastic components are eliminated. The expansive sub-floor tanks span from helm to transom along each lounge side. This configuration enhances our comprehensive ballast distribution strategy, contributing to extended wave formation with consistent power from face through curl transition. The premium Predator Power Tower is an Ri Series exclusive feature. This sophisticated tower includes a fixed bimini that raises and lowers via button control, maintaining parallel alignment with the deck to provide consistent shade regardless of sun position.

Four heavy-duty Linak actuators, each rated for 2,200 pounds, operate synchronously for smooth, stable motion. Integrated storage hangers keep wet towels, vests, and ropes organized and off seating areas, while downlighting enhances visibility during evening sessions. The 2026 model introduces an HD digital camera integrated into the tower structure, providing the driver with real-time visibility of activity behind the boat. Features include a convertible bimini with zip-open sections for additional sun exposure, BombShell 2.0 board racks, and optional high-performance audio systems.
